The technology harnesses the inverse piezoelectric effect, whereby mechanical vibrations are generated when an alternating current (AC) voltage is applied to the PVDF film, effectively dislodging dust and particulate matter from the panel surface. . The existing automatic cleaning systems of solar panels are various and can be categorized into two main types: i) active,and ii) passive cleaning systems. Active systems require power for self-cleaning methods,such as electrostatic and mechanical methods. (C) 2025 PV Storage Systems 1 / 6 Web:. . What is a Containerized Energy Storage System? A Containerized Energy Storage System (ESS) is a modular, transportable energy solution that integrates lithium battery packs, BMS, PCS, EMS, HVAC, fire protection, and remote monitoring systems within a standard 10ft, 20ft, or 40ft ISO container. .
